Invesco CurrencyShares British Pound Sterling Trust’s FXB logged a sizable $6.50 million inflow on April 24, 2026, signaling renewed investor confidence in sterling exposure. The move lifted the ETF’s assets under management to about $84.42 million, with the latest flow equal to roughly 7.7% of AUM, a meaningful one-day swing for a currency-focused product.
The related asset, FX:GBP-USD, is currently trading at 1.34906 against the dollar, having slipped 2.17% over the past three months as traders weighed diverging central bank paths. Yet the short-term tone is turning more constructive, with a 1-day technical signal flashing Buy, hinting that some investors see room for a tactical bounce.
The strong inflow into FXB suggests investors are positioning either for a recovery in the pound or for portfolio diversification amid shifting rate expectations and lingering macro uncertainty.
